    In case it helps a bit, and to avoid confusion...
    There are three different size KJs. Small (Joe Jr), medium (Joe Classic) and large (Big Joe).
    In the video you show the Classic 2 and compare to the Big Joe 3.
    The Classic also comes in a Classic 3 and this includes all the great features you mentioned on the Bjg Joe 3 in the video. It has the coal basket, better cart, metal side shelves, the “smoker” accessory (slow roller).
    So you don’t have to get the Big Joe to get these great features, you can get the Classic 3.
    So really if choosing between the Big Joe 3 and the Classic 3 the only difference to need to think about is size and price!
    Personally I bought the classic 3 last spring and love it!
    This spring I added the Joe Jr to my collection (gets high heat quicker so is great for small high heat cooks).
    Now, of course, I’m wishing I owned the Big Joe too for bigger cooks!!!
    Anyway, nice video - just wanted to help people understand the difference between the Classic and the Big Joe is only size and price if you compare version 3 in both sizes.
